WILSON SIMMONS III 

Wilson has spent a highly successful career as a sales, marketing and management professional for a number of Fortune 500 companies for over 25 years. Wilson’s greatest expertise lies in motivating a crowd from middles schools to major corporations. His accomplishments include: National Marketing Manager for the United Negro College Fund in New York, Top Sales Manager for Levi Strauss & Company and manager for Hallmark Cards, Inc.  Mr. Simmons is the author of two books: Inside Corporate America - A Guide for African Americans and A Diverse Guide for a Diverse Workplace. Inside Corporate America sold over 100,000 copies in the United States. The book was available in bookstores nationwide and was published by the Putnam Publishing Group.

Simmons’ inspiration to write his first book came from and elderly black man who picked him out of a crowd on a bus, in Philadelphia, and replied: “Young man, you make me real proud. You are what we work so hard for.” These powerful words changed Wilson’s focus to fulfill the pledge he made with other brothers and sisters in the 60’s to take the words of what we have learned to the streets and share it.

A native of Los Angeles, California, Wilson is a graduate of California State University Los Angeles.  Wilson speaks to audiences about adapting to change in today’s working environment that is now more diverse than ever. He believes that inspiration is what unlocks the heart to unleash the dreams. He has been the keynote speaker for companies like Southern California Edison and Raytheon.

At present, he’s writing his third book: “How to Care for Parents and Loved Ones in the 21st Century”.  He spends a lot of my time speaking to inner city youth.  And as he shared with me, “I believe that is part of my mission to share and give back.”
